1.javascript
2.用struts的标签 在form里面获得

解决方案 »

  1.   

    <form id="form1" name="form1" method="post" action="orderitem.do?method=save&id=${book.bookid}"> 
      <label> 
      所购数量 <input type="text" name="textfield" id="textfield" />?????????????????????? 
      </label> 
    </form> <a href="#" onclick="javascript:from1.submit();">购物车 <br/> 
      

  2.   

    楼主搞错对象了吧!~!
    所购数量 <input type="text" name="textfield" id="textfield" />是用的表单的形式提交的,
    所以提交以后就不是用request.getParameter()去取得了!~!
    你只需要在FormBean中添加一个textfield字段就可以了,
    然后你在Action中之用取得那个属性就好了!~!
      

  3.   

    <form id="form1" name="form1" method="post" action="orderitem.do?method=save&id=${book.bookid}"> 
      <label> 
      所购数量 <input type="text" name="textfield" id="textfield" />?????????????????????? 
      </label> 
    </form> <a href="#" onclick="javascript:from1.submit();">购物车 <br/> form1 报错,说没有定义???
      

  4.   

    <form id="form1" name="form1" method="post" action="orderitem.do?method=save&id=${book.bookid}"> 
      <label> 
      所购数量 <input type="text" name="textfield" id="textfield" />?????????????????????? 
      </label> 
    </form> <a href="#" onclick="javascript:from1.submit();">购物车 <br/> form1 报错,说没有定义???名称不同,写错了
      

  5.   

    <form id="form1" name="form1" method="post" action="orderitem.do?method=save&id=${book.bookid}"> 
      <label> 
      所购数量 <input type="text" name="textfield" id="textfield" />?????????????????????? 
      </label> 
    </form> <a href="#" onclick="javascript:form1.submit();">购物车 <br/> 
    我在orderitem的javabean中定义了这个字段和属性,怎么错误是对象中没有此方法和属性
      

  6.   

    你用的是普通的jsp标签,没有用到<html:form>....Struts标签,所以你这样是不行的,你用普通的标签跟用Struts标签是有区别的,Struts-config.xml里面的配置的<action>属性就有区别了